A judge ruled that anti-transgender schoolteacher Enoch Burke should be sent to prison for a fourth time for contempt of court orders requiring him to stay away from Wilson's Hospital School. Mr Justice Brian Cregan excoriated Burke for his behaviour at the school and in the courtroom, describing it as a strategy of verbal abuse and bullying. The judge characterized the conduct as a potential danger to pupils. The contempt finding follows breaches of court orders intended to prevent Burke from attending the school and engaging with staff and students. Repeated non-compliance attracted custodial penalties to protect school safety.
